It was in a flurry of paperwork that Maever returned from his meeting, bustling into the Infirmary with a look of worry on his face. The papers were heavy enough that he carried them in both arms in front of him, and perched on top was his 'angreal, a wooden carved duck that would never replace Jeffrey but it was a lovely substitute.
"Oh, fortune prick me," he fretted as he went to his office. He paused on his heel and turned, almost smacking into an Accepted. "Sorry," he said automatically. "Do Jaren be here? No?" He looked around with dismay, then scuttled back in the direction of his room. The 'angreal fell over and then rolled off the papers. "Oh dear!" He tried to lean down to grab it but the Accepted, anticipating a paper waterfall from his arms, plucked it up for him and put it atop his papers. "Thank you Setalle. Oh, hummm, do Gareth be here? No, he did take some time to be with his family... oh dear!" He reached his office door, found it locked, and rested his forehead against it with a sigh.
Fortunately Setalle had a good head on her shoulders, and when Jaren appeared for his early morning shift she went over to let him know that Asha'man Maever was asking after him, and he seemed to be rather upset.
"Oh Jaren, thank the Light you do be here!" he exclaimed when the Asha'man checked in. "Oh, can you please get my key from my pocket and unlock my door... thank you..." once he was inside his tidy little office he set the papers down, only for the duck to roll onto the floor again. This time he hastily picked the 'angreal up and put it on the desk properly. "Jaren, I do be having a bit of a problem, and I do be needing a trustworthy and reliable Yellow with a Warder to go and do some work for me. I do be ever so sorry for the short notice, but it do be ever so important and I would be very grateful..." the Yellow went to sit at his desk, but realised he had put the papers too far away and had to stand up to grab some. Then he sat down again. "I did find a beautiful garden at World's End in Saldaea, and there do be growing some rather rare but useful herbs that I do be thinking we can use in the Infirmary. We do be needing to grow more before we can test them properly, so I did establish a small garden. But my eyes and ears do be reporting that people do be stealing the flowers before they do be fully grown! It do be terrible!" Maever sighed sadly, "I do be needing someone to go and excavate the flowers, but I do be worried about bandits in the area. The garden do be having a fence but nothing else. It do be so peaceful and lovely and bad people do be ruining it. There do be some space in the gardens here where it can be grown instead. Please do be taking anything you do need from the Infirmary, oh! And this!" Maever bounced back up and snatched up the 'angreal, pushing it into Jaren's hands. "This do be Cecil, he do be a useful 'angreal. Oh, and do be taking your Warder as well! J... something... ummm... what do his name be?"
Now as it transpired whatever his name was, was unavailable, but there were a few folk at a loose end who might be able to help out. And Maever had a good idea for someone...

Nate When Nate was asked to accompany Jaren of all people to some place in Saldaea, he was more than happy to. It wasn't going to be an epic battle - if anything it would probably be very quiet - but it sounded good to Nate, who hadn't seen a friendly face for a while and was still getting used to being at the Black Tower again. Jaren was good company and he liked his Warder, who was apparently off doing... something. Nate didn't know what. A hair appointment, who knows?
The Blue wore his Asha'man uniform, though the coat was unbuttoned and his shirt laces untied. He wouldn't know what the weather was like until he got there after all. The man also carried his hammer over his shoulder, and he stomped his way to the Travelling Grounds at Maever's request to meet Jaren there. He'd been doing some training with the Warders, just to see how his hammer skills fared still, and he was pleased to report that he had improved in his time at the Black Tower.
They were apparently taking a small cart with them, easily moved by one person, to put some flowers on? And move them here? Whatever. Nate eyed the cart, then looked to Jaren with a broad smile. "Jaren! Good to see ya," he said, grabbing the man and giving him a one-armed hug whether he liked it or not. Was Jaren always this short? It must have been ages since he saw him last. "It's been a while, no? Let's hope there's less trollocs here eh? Should be a good day for some, er, gardening? Anyways, Maever says you need someone to keep an eye on things as you do some flower stuff, so here I am. I brought snacks too," he patted the bag at his waist. "All set? I can bring the cart too," he offered, setting his hammer in it for now and picking up the wooden poles to pull it along. The man was clearly excited to get going, and to do something useful even if it was being a pack horse for some random flowers for the Yellow Ajah.
